Your opportunity we have an exciting opportunity for an Administrative Officer to join Mission Australia on a full-time basis until February 2022.  In this role you will be the first point of contact for both clients and visitors, face-to-face and over the phone and ensuring the overall efficient running of the Mt Druitt Office.

Your key responsibilities will be to manage the reception/front office area, taking calls, handling enquiries, and greeting clients. Provide Administrative support to Leaders. Management of accounts payable function: invoicing, expenses, Administering Emergency Relief Vouchers and maintain stock, Document Control, Fleet Management, Management of WHS compliance and first aid.

Manage Travel and accommodation bookings for Leaders. Process procurement of office equipment and stationery orders. Manage and maintain all required asset registers, including phones/devices and accessories. Manage and maintain staff related registers. Policy and procedure support.

Requirements for success 3 – 5 years strong Administration skills. Diploma or Certificate 4 in Business Administration or equivalent skills and experience. High level of customer service skills with the ability to adapt communication to customer needs. Demonstrated solutions focused thinking and problem solving. Intermediate user of Microsoft Suite, e.g. Word, Excel, Outlook.

Time Management & Organisational Skills. Advanced computer skills in Microsoft applications. Experienced in the use of databases and online information systems. Willingness to learn new IT systems in line with the Grant Agreement. Covid vaccination is mandatory. Before starting work with us, you will need to undertake a national police history check, qualifications and referee checks.
